Monolithic amplifiers offer a compact and efficient solution for audio amplification, integrating multiple components onto a single chip. This integration leads to smaller designs, lower power consumption, and often reduced costs compared to discrete component amplifiers. Selecting the right monolithic amplifier is crucial for achieving optimal audio performance, whether for personal audio devices, home theater systems, or professional audio equipment.

How to Choose the Best Monolithic Amplifiers

Power Output

Consider the wattage required for your speakers and listening environment. Higher power output can provide more volume and dynamic range, but also consumes more energy and generates more heat. Ensure the amplifier's power rating is appropriate for your setup to avoid underpowering or damaging your speakers.

Input and Output Options

  • Check the types of inputs supported (e.g., analog RCA, digital optical, Bluetooth) to ensure compatibility with your audio sources.
  • Verify the output configuration (e.g., stereo, 2.1, 5.1) to match your speaker system.
  • Some amplifiers offer additional features like headphone jacks or subwoofer pre-outs, which may be important for your specific needs.

Signal-to-Noise Ratio (SNR)

A higher SNR indicates a cleaner audio signal with less background noise. For critical listening, aim for amplifiers with an SNR of 90 dB or higher. This ensures that the music or audio content is reproduced with clarity and detail, free from distracting hiss or hum.

Frequently Asked Questions

What is a monolithic amplifier?
A monolithic amplifier is an integrated circuit (IC) that combines all or most of the active and passive components required for amplification onto a single semiconductor chip. This design approach leads to miniaturization and improved performance.
What are the advantages of monolithic amplifiers?
They offer benefits such as smaller size, lower power consumption, reduced manufacturing costs, and improved reliability due to fewer external components. This makes them ideal for portable and space-constrained applications.
How do I choose the right power output?
Determine the sensitivity of your speakers and your preferred listening volume. Generally, match the amplifier's RMS power output per channel to the speaker's recommended power handling. It's better to have slightly more power than too little.
Does a higher SNR always mean better sound quality?
A higher signal-to-noise ratio generally indicates a cleaner audio output with less audible hiss. While important, it's one of several factors contributing to overall sound quality, alongside distortion and frequency response.
